Title: Chengshui Huang: Innovator in Sand Casting and Scroll Machining
Introduction
Chengshui Huang is a notable inventor based in Tianjin, China. He has made significant contributions to the fields of sand casting and machining technologies. With a total of 2 patents, his work showcases innovative methods that enhance production efficiency and precision.
Latest Patents
Huang's latest patents include a sand casting mold and a method of forming a sand casting mold by 3D printing. This invention involves a sand casting mold designed to cast components effectively. The mold consists of an upper portion and a lower portion, defining a mold cavity. It features an upper sprue and a lower sprue that communicate with each other, along with upper and lower runners that facilitate the casting process. This innovative design aims to reduce production costs while improving the overall efficiency of the casting process.
Another significant patent is the scroll machining method and apparatus. In this method, a scroll with a disc-like end plate is driven to rotate around its center axis. A non-rotary cutter machines the side wall surface of the scroll wall while it rotates. This approach enhances machining precision and efficiency, marking a notable advancement in scroll machining technology.
